VMware by Broadcom is seeking a Staff Engineer for their Security Intelligence team within the Application Networking and Security division. This role focuses on developing a distributed analytics engine that provides real-time insights into VCF deployments, with emphasis on Distributed Firewall recommendation, network traffic anomalies detection, and network flows visualization. The position involves working with cutting-edge technologies including Kubernetes, Kafka, Apache Druid, and Spark, building solutions with Java Spring/Golang frameworks. The ideal candidate will serve as a hands-on technical leader, designing and implementing highly scalable distributed systems. They will work with a global team, mentoring junior engineers while collaborating with architects, product management, and executives to shape the product's technical roadmap. The role requires expertise in big data processing, handling terabytes of data, and implementing scalable recommendation pipelines. The position offers competitive compensation ranging from $119,000 to $190,000, plus discretionary annual bonus and equity opportunities. Broadcom provides comprehensive benefits including medical, dental, vision, 401(k) with company matching, and ESPP. Located in Palo Alto, this role represents an opportunity to work with a leader in datacenter infrastructure, networking, and security business. The successful candidate will join a tightly-knit, fast-paced team focused on innovation in network security, distributed systems, machine learning, and big data visualization. They should be a self-starter with strong collaboration skills and a "Team First" mentality, bringing technical excellence and a growth mindset to solving complex problems in network security and infrastructure.
